If you can find a copy of the book @Large, published in 1997, it tells the story of a severely disabled 20 year old-brain damaged from asthmatic fits as a baby, and whose parents didn't have the money to treat him-who became possibly the most successful computer hacker in the history of computers. He got into thousands of systems. He even got into "gray" computers at the NSA. He got into the computer that controls Oroville Dam in California. He tended to mistype commands, which means that the US Bureau of Reclamation was one mistype by this guy away from a truly incredible disaster. Occasionally, he'd erase a hard drive. One time he tried to stash the source code for the Sun Microsystems OS Solaris in a university server he frequented. The computer crashed. The FBI was so flummoxed by all of this that when they finally unmasked him, they decided to bury the whole case instead of parading this guy through a federal court. You'd be amazed what a little perseverance will do.
